Storm & Area Drain Installation in Sparta
Storm and area drain installation involves setting up a drainage system to collect and redirect excess surface water away from a property. This service is essential for properties in Sparta that experience pooling water, basement flooding, or soil erosion due to heavy rainfall or improper grading. Property owners typically need this service when existing drainage is inadequate or when new construction requires a robust water management solution.
Effective storm and area drainage prevents significant property damage, including foundation issues, landscape erosion, and basement flooding. Neglecting proper drainage can lead to costly repairs, mold growth, and a diminished property value.

How do I know if I need a storm or area drain?
You likely need one if you observe standing water around your foundation, in your yard after rain, or if your basement frequently floods during heavy downpours.
What's the difference between a storm drain and an area drain?
A storm drain typically refers to a larger municipal system, while an area drain is a smaller, localized system designed to collect surface water from a specific area on a private property.
